September Massacres, mass killing of prisoners that took place in Paris from September 2 to September 6 in 1792—a major event of what is sometimes called the “First Terror” of the French Revolution. Search.

The massacres were justified as a defense of Paris because during this time, France was going through the French Revolution.The attackers believed that a large number of prisoners opposed the Revolution and its efforts, so they wanted to take out opposition to the war. The Insurrection of 10 August 1792 was a defining event of the French Revolution, when armed revolutionaries in Paris, increasingly in conflict with the French monarchy, stormed the Tuileries Palace.The conflict led France to abolish the monarchy and establish a republic.. To critics of the revolution, the massacres were evidence that Paris was in a state of bloodthirsty anarchy. The September Massacres were a series of killings of prisoners in Paris that occurred from 2–6 September 1792 during the French Revolution.They lasted from Sunday afternoon until Thursday evening.
